The Importance of an Experienced Attorney

Despite the fact that thousands of people are injured by medical malpractice every year, only a small percentage of victims actually pursue a case. By their nature, medical malpractice cases are incredibly complex, requiring:

  • Documented evidence
  • Expert medical witnesses
  • Clear analysis of medical tests
  • A direct link between the doctor’s mistake and your injuries
  • Strict adherence to case filing guidelines and time limits

If you try to pursue a medical malpractice case without an attorney, you will need to collect enough evidence to build a strong case on your own, and present it in a way that leaves little room for argument. You will be facing top-notch opposing attorneys that have been hired by the medical professional and/or their insurance company to fight your claims.
Without a thorough knowledge of medical law, access to expert medical witnesses, and the other resources necessary to construct a watertight lawsuit, your chances of success are limited.
